PLAYER AGE NOT GRADE - it's the players age that dictates where they will play, not grade. New players will have to submit birth certificate to verify age. This is a PAL rule, not a COLTS rule. Here is the breakdown:
6th grade - 11 years old. cannot turn 12 on or before September 1, 2022
5th grade - 10 years old. cannot turn 11 on or before September 1, 2022
4th grade - 9 years old. cannot turn 10 on or before September 1, 2022
3rd grade - 8 years old. cannot turn 9 on or before September 1, 2022
2nd grade - 7 years old. cannot turn 8 on or before September 1, 2022
K-1 FLAG – 5/6 years old. cannot turn 7 on or before September 1, 2022

Evaluations and Team Selection Process for 2022
FOR ALL TACKLE TEAMS The Board of Directors have determined that participation in the evaluation exercises is compulsory for all players participating in tackle football.
Providing there are enough players to accommodate more than one team in any given age group, after the evaluation process has been completed, the coaches will select their teams and the players will be sorted according to their skills and level of development, The North Shore Colts reserve the right to cap a team roster at a size they feel will give the age group the best opportunity to play at a competitive level while keeping their players safe. While no players will be turned away, roster size, football IQ and skill sets will determine playing time.
Should any player fail to participate in evals and is placed on a team of lesser skill, the coaches at a higher level in that age group will have the right to retain that player within the first 2 weeks of team practices.
We will not accept requests for specific coaches or teams, as this may compromise the integrity of the skill set in existing teams and undermine the goal of having all players compete at a level that is appropriate for them.

Our 5-6 year old flag division has been specially crafted for this age group and aims to improve balance, eye-hand coordination and motor skill development. Your child will learn the basics of the game, awareness of offensive and defensive field direction, and skills such as running with the ball, passing and catching. The playbook for this age group is kept simple to enable players to grow more comfortable and self-confident in the sport. We rotate players through various positions so everyone learns the importance of playing as a team member. Rules are enforced with an emphasis on teachable moments. At this stage, the most important outcomes are to develop a love of the game, increased self-confidence and to have fun! Fewer players and a smaller field help athletes gain confidence as they learn crucial fundamental skills, while enjoying plenty of playing time!
